Taco Bell
Franchise Overview
This quick-service restaurant franchise specializes in inexpensively priced Mexican-inspired food served through both traditional full-sized locations and smaller Express Units in non-traditional venues such as airports, universities, and convenience stores. The Express format offers either the full menu or a limited menu tailored to the specific location. Franchisees benefit from one of the most recognized brands in the global fast food industry, backed by a large parent company that also operates other major QSR brands.
The business model emphasizes high-volume, low-cost menu items with consistent operations. Franchisees receive extensive training, operational support, marketing resources, and supply chain infrastructure.
The brand appeals to a broad customer demographic seeking affordable, flavorful meals quickly. Both traditional and non-traditional location types are available, providing flexibility in real estate strategy for qualified multi-unit operators.

Taco Bell Franchise Disclosure Documents (FDD)
These official Taco Bell FDDs contain 23 sections of federally mandated disclosures such as franchisee obligations, franchisor litigation, and financial performance. FDD's are typically 100+ pages long and are critical to evaluate when researching a franchise.
